Hi All,

I have IPO Rls 9.1 and Avaya IPO Application Server 9.1
Contact Recorder is up and running until the power down.
After this all recorderd segment not appears either on interface or via Fillezilla
on the Alarm Page each segment have the following Alarm:

01/11/22 11:49:33 AM
Minor Alarm
Error processing file MSG381934730900100_10.10.252.60.wav. Reason /additional-hdd#1/partition1/890001/000/00/05/890001000000599.wav (No such file or directory).
01/11/22 11:49:33 AM
Minor Alarm
Failed to compress the audio file for recording MSG381934730900100_10.10.252.60.wav. Reason /additional-hdd#1/partition1/890001/000/00/05/890001000000599.wav (No such file or directory).
01/11/22 11:49:33 AM
Major Alarm
Failed to write XML file 890001000000599. Reason: /additional-hdd#1/partition1/890001/000/00/05/890001000000599.xml (No such file or directory).

via command line, an additional hard disk is appears

all other settings are as is, nothing changes.
I am restarting the server and IPO, nothing changes.
on system status, active calls all calls are recorded
via Filezilla, opt/vmpro/VRL all calls is listed.

where is the wrong? and how we solve it ?

thanks in advance


 
So when you log into cli you can see the /additional-hdd#1/ directory? Are you able to find the directory /additional-hdd#1/partition1/890001/000/00/05/ ?
